Kazka Kishmysh is a large seedless grape with an attractive color. Ripening period: medium. Breeder: Kalugin V.M. Growth strength: vigorous. Frost resistance: up to –23 °C. Seedlessness: 2nd class (soft rudiments are possible in the largest berries). Purpose: table grapes, suitable for fresh consumption, long-term storage and transportation. Description of the variety Kazka Kishmysh is one of the largest berry raisins in the world, created by breeder Kalugin Viktor Mikhailovich. The grapes combine the huge size of the berries, bright attractive color and harmonious taste. The clusters are large, of medium density, conical in shape, sometimes with a wing. The berries are very large, oval-elongated, dark pink or purple in color, fleshy-juicy, with a rich harmonious taste. The variety is able to be stored on the bush for a long time, preserving its presentation and taste properties. The berry is tightly held on the stalk, which makes it suitable for long-term storage and transportation. To obtain maximum harvest quality, the bunches themselves must be rationed. Natali is an ultra-early hybrid grape with an elegant cylindrical shape of berries. Breeding: Kalugin V.M., Ukraine. Ripening period: ultra-early (95–100 days), approximately July 20–25. Growth strength: vigorous. Frost resistance: up to –23 °C. Disease resistance: increased (especially fungal diseases in the first years of observations). Purpose: table variety, ideal for fresh consumption and commercial cultivation. Description of the variety Natali is the newest hybrid form of grapes bred by Kalunin V.M., which occupies a leading position in terms of ripening. The ultra-early variety ripens simultaneously with the well-known form Athos, approximately by July 20–25. The clusters are large, loose, weighing from 400 g to 1 kg, very elegant and attractive to the market. Cylindrical berries, weighing 8–14 g, have a harmonious taste and fleshy, dense and crispy pulp that easily splits into two halves. The variety is characterized by increased resistance to fungal diseases, which makes it a reliable option for gardeners and commercial producers. Red Zephyr - ultra-early grape with large ruby ​​berries and bright muscat Selection: Kalugin V.M. Ripening period: ultra-early (95–110 days) Growth strength: vigorous Frost resistance: up to –23°C Resistance to cracking: very high Purpose: table variety Description of the variety Red Zephyr - one of the most promising hybrid forms of Viktor Mikhailovich Kalugin's selection. The variety combines ultra-early ripening, large berries of premium appearance and a rich muscat-fruity taste. The bushes are vigorous, with powerful growth energy and excellent vine ripening. The clusters are large, weighing 700–1200 g or more, of medium density, beautiful and leveled. Thanks to high-quality pollination, the berries are formed evenly without pea-like formation. The berries are very large, weighing 15–18 g, oval in shape, and when fully ripe they acquire an attractive pink-red or bright ruby ​​color. The pulp is dense, fleshy and crispy. The taste is harmonious, with a pronounced nutmeg-fruit aroma and a pleasant aftertaste. The variety demonstrates high resistance to cracking after rain, excellent transportability and the ability to maintain the marketable appearance of the crop for a long time.
